is the long, flat-topped hill just outside , , . It is an impressive multi-vallate, scarp-edge Iron Age hill fort dating from around 300 B.C. Standing some 750 feet above sea level it has views over the Severn Vale.

Uley is a village and civil parish in the county of , England. The parish includes the hamlets of Elcombe and and Bencombe, all to the south of the village of Uley, and the hamlet of Crawley to the north.
